When this novel was first published in 1906 Jack London was well on his way to becoming one of the most popular writers in the world. A spellbinding tale of life in the northern wilds <i> White Fang</i> ranks among the author's finest achievements. London reveals the savage realities of the battle for survival among all species in a harsh unyielding environment. Part wolf part dog White Fang is a ferocious and magnificent creature whose experiences reflect the essential rhythms and patterns of life in both humanity and the animal kingdom.<br>Above all this story offers keen observations on the extraordinary workings of one of nature's greatest gifts: the power to adapt. With his focus on this wondrous process London created an adventure classic that's as fresh and appealing today as it was a century ago.
